The fastest race horse ran 1/4 mile in 1/3 of a minute. What was the horse's running speed?
bagirrra123 [75]

Answer:

3/4 miles per minute

Step-by-step explanation:

To get speed in miles per minute, just divide distance/time

1/4 mile / 1/3 minute = 3/4 miles per minute

If you want miles per hour, you'll have to convert minutes to hours.

3/4 miles/minute * 60 minutes/hour = 45 miles/hour

Calculate the measure of the major arc MPN.
34kurt

Answer:

  310°

Step-by-step explanation:

The sum of arcs around a circle is 360°.

  MPN +MN = 360°

  MPN = 360° -MN . . . . . . . . subtract MN

  MPN = 360° -50° = 310° . . . fill in the given value

The measure of major arc MPN is 310°.
